WebJun 12, 2024 · Perhaps President’s Ronald Reagan’s most famous and influential speeches was his “ Berlin Wall" speech at the Brandenburg Gate in Berlin, Germany, 32 years ago today on June 12, 1987. It was in this speech (at about 12:00 in the video above) that Reagan made his famous and history-changing demand “Mr. Gorbachev, tear down this wall!” WebRemarks At The Brandenburg Gate Speech Analysis.
